## Overview

The Bioinformatics Open Source Conference (BOSC) piloted an AI-assisted pre-review system for abstracts at its 2026 conference, using custom agents to assess openness, licensing, and runnability — with all final acceptance decisions retained by human reviewers.

### TL;DR

- BOSC 2026 deployed two AI tools — bosc-pre-review (rubric-based assessment) and Runabilly (Docker-based build/test) — to support volunteer reviewers
- AI generated evidence only; humans retained full decision authority over abstract acceptance
- Reviewers reported finding the AI output useful but consistently verified conclusions independently
